At Bright we are building precision optical systems to guide data for a new era of communication. Our technology introduces an unprecedented level of precision, agility, and versatility to directing light. We are experts in precision engineering, optical design and product development who are delivering technological breakthroughs to revolutionize photonics. The Lightfield Directing Array (LDA) has the potential to revolutionize optical system markets such as laser communication terminals for terrestrial and satellite mesh networks, optical switching for data centers, LIDAR for autonomous car and drones, additive manufacturing, and many others.
Founded in 2020, Bright Silicon Technologies’ goal is to build an enduring technology manufacturing company, with first product to market in 2026.
